Not Enough Flexibility Argue Mums

Employers are missing out on a huge pool of talent by failing to offer flexible working, a survey of over 600 mothers found that while the majority put flexibility as their top priority when searching for jobs, an astounding 90 per cent felt it was difficult to find the flexibility they needed with 83 per cent saying that it is hard to find flexible work that utilises their skills.
About nine out of 10 mothers find it difficult to get a job with sufficient flexibility when they want to return to work, a survey suggests.

The research by workingmums.co.uk also found that many mothers felt employers were unsympathetic towards them and more than two thirds of the 600 people polled said they would not take jobs that did not suit their skills purely to get flexibility.But recruitment experts argued that flexible working was more available than ever.
